CDC421106RGERG4 Overview
The specific manufacturer of this component is Texas Instruments. It is a type of chip used for Clock/Timing purposes, specifically for Clock Generators, PLLs, and Frequency Synthesizers. This chip falls under the category of Clock/Timing - Clock Generators, PLLs, Frequency Synthesizers. The package or case of this chip is 24-VFQFN Exposed Pad, with a total of 24 pins. Its weight is approximately 45.387587 milligrams. The current status of this component is that it has been discontinued. Its ECCN Code is EAR99, indicating it is not subject to any export control. The terminal finish is made up of Nickel, Palladium, and Gold (Ni/Pd/Au). This chip has 1 circuit and its primary clock or crystal frequency is 35.42MHz. Its length is 4mm. This component is compliant with the ROHS3 standard, meaning it is free from hazardous substances.
